Introduce

Hi! I am Descartes, I am Software Engineer, AI Developer, and a Math Enthusiast!

I design and build sophisticated software and AI solutions. Let's build something amazing together.

4+

Years of Coding
Experience

16+

projects completed
(Software and AI)

Rounded text by Descartes Tuyishime
Descartes Tuyishime

Austin, TX

My Resume

About

I'm a Software Engineer with a Bachelor of Science in Computer Science and minors in Math, IT, and IS from Marist College (Graduated May 2025). I have strong experience in Full Stack Development, AI/ML, and Systems Programming. My technical toolkit includes Python (Django, FastAPI), JavaScript/TypeScript (Next.js, React), C++, Java, and Go, along with cloud platforms like AWS and GCP. I am passionate about building scalable applications, from AI-powered customer care systems to complex network protocols and business management platforms.

Resume

Experience & Education

May 2022 – August 2022

Microsoft Corporation

Software Engineer Intern | Redmond, WA

Engineered TypeSpec Azure Function Prototype solution, streamlining API definition to Azure Function conversion, reducing deployment time by 77%.

Developed and deployed TypeSpec developer documentation website using Eleventy. Integrated CI/CD Azure pipelines.

June 2021 – February 2022

Marist College Web Services

Student Software Developer

Developed static web pages and Java portlets on Marist Magazine site using HTML, CSS, JavaScript, and Java.

Education

Graduated May 2025

Bachelor of Science in Computer Science

Minors in Math, IT, and IS

Marist College, Poughkeepsie, NY


Coursework: Internetworking, Computer Org & Architecture, Operating Systems, Database Management, Data Structure & Algorithm, Quantum Algorithm, Data Mining, ML, Probability & Statistics

Credential & Expertise

Professional Certifications

DeepLearning.AI

ML & Deep Learning Specializations

Mastered supervised & unsupervised learning, recommender systems, and reinforcement learning. Built real-world ML models.

View Projects
IBM

IBM DevOps & Software Engineering

Comprehensive training in DevOps methodologies, CI/CD, Containerization (Docker, Kubernetes), and Software Engineering principles.

View Credential
Udacity

Front End Web Development Nanodegree

Mastered modern frontend web development, including responsive design, accessible applications, and build tools.

View Credential

Competencies

Skills & Frameworks

Languages
Python C++ Java Go JavaScript (ES6+) TypeScript SQL Swift HTML5 & CSS3
Frameworks & Libraries
Next.js React.js React Native Django FastAPI SIP.js Bootstrap/Tailwind
Tools & Cloud
AWS Google Cloud (GCP) Docker Kubernetes Git / GitHub Linux / Unix MongoDB PostgreSQL Firebase Vercel
AI & Machine Learning
PyTorch Scikit-learn Pandas NumPy TensorFlow Hugging Face Transformers Generative AI (LLMs) RAG Implementation

Project Portfolio

Featured Projects

StyrCan - Business Management Platform

A comprehensive business management platform designed to streamline operations, featuring inventory tracking, employee management, and financial reporting modules.

SheltRise - Housing Management

A housing management solution connecting tenants and landlords, facilitating seamless rent payments, maintenance requests, and contract management.

Automated AI Customer Care System

An intelligent automated support agent leveraging NLP to handle customer inquiries, route complex tickets, and significantly improve response times.

Custom Network Protocols

A high-performance networking framework implemented in C++, focusing on low-latency data transmission and robust error handling for real-time applications.

PathOS - Browser-based OS

A browser-based operating system simulation built with TypeScript, exploring kernel concepts, process scheduling, and file system management in a web environment.

Opinion-Net Mobile App

A mobile platform for gathering and analyzing public opinion, utilizing AWS for scalable data processing and machine learning for sentiment analysis.

Contact

Let's Work Together!

[email protected]

* Marked fields are required to fill.